1.1 Early Writing Instruments: A Brief Overview
The art of writing has evolved significantly over the centuries, beginning with primitive tools like sticks and stones used by early humans.
As civilizations progressed, so did the tools for writing. Early Egyptians used reed pens to write on papyrus, while ancient Greeks and Romans adapted quills, with feathers from birds like geese and swans, for their writing needs. However, these traditional writing instruments were not without flaws: they required constant replenishment with ink or the tedious dipping into ink wells, which limited the speed and efficiency of writing.
1.2 The First Patents: Who Were the Pioneers?
The quest for a better writing mechanism led to various patents, as inventors tried to create something more practical than quills and dip pens. One of the earliest patent holders was Frederick Fölsch, who filed a patent for a fountain pen in 1809 in England. His design, although rudimentary, laid down the groundwork for future innovations.
In 1827, Romanian inventor Petrache Poenaru patented what is often considered the first functional fountain pen, described as a “self-fueling endless portable quill.” This design utilized a reservoir to hold ink, significantly decreasing the need for constant dipping.
1.3 Evolving Designs: Challenges in Early Models
While the initial designs paved the way for fountain pens, they were not without challenges. Early fountain pens often leaked, leading to a messy writing experience that frustrated users. Many of these early models failed to provide a consistent ink flow or were cumbersome to refill, which led to significant innovation from inventors willing to tackle these design flaws. As more inventors entered the market, new materials and mechanisms were tested, leading to gradual improvements in the functionality and reliability of the fountain pen.

2.3 Lewis Waterman: The Modern Fountain Pen Revolution
Perhaps the most influential figure in the history of fountain pens is Lewis Waterman, who in 1884 patented what is recognized as the modern fountain pen. Waterman’s frustrations with ink leakage on a crucial insurance contract prompted him to invent a pen that would address the persistent drawbacks of contemporary designs. His innovative mechanisms included three grooved sections on the feed that regulated ink flow and an air hole in the nib to stabilize pressure. These advancements made the writing experience not only enjoyable but reliable, leading to the widespread adoption of fountain pens.

3.2 The Nib and Feed Mechanism Explained
The nib and feed mechanism is central to how a fountain pen operates. The nib is the writing point of the pen, while the feed is the component that delivers ink to the nib from the reservoir. Waterman’s feed design, with its grooves and air hole, improved ink flow and prevented issues such as leaking or hard starts, making writing less frustrating.
